Exam Type
CLOSED  BOOK
Exam Content
Content Areas# of
Questions
Estimating and Plan Reading5
Surface Preparation and Planning5
Steep and Low Slope Roofing, including BUR and Waterproofing13
Asphalt, Wood, and Hard Tile Shingles and Wood Shakes5
Roofing Components10
Repairs and Reroofing6
Safety – OSHA6
Total number of test questions:
50
Time allowed (minutes):
120
Scope of Work

Install roofing to an acceptable surface and provide a weather tight covering using metal; composition and cementitious shingles; wood shingles and shakes; concrete, clay, and other types of tile; built-up, modified bitumen, single ply, and fluid type systems; and other roofing materials including spray urethane foam, asphalt, and liquid (cutback) asphalt. To apply protective or reflective roofing, or both. To apply deck coatings and top coatings. To also install roof flashing in connection with all of the above.
